Australia’s main contribution to the battle of the Somme in mid-1916 was the capture of Pozières, a small village that commanded the high ground towards Thiepval.
The Australian Imperial Force suffered the loss of more than 45 000 soldiers in the campaigns in France and Belgium, while fighting some of the bravest battles in our history.
